About the role
- Even with treatment innovations of the last two decades, many patients with immunologic conditions continue to suffer - our goal is to fundamentally change the outcomes for these patients.
- You will employ modern data science methods and tools such as machine learning, generative AI, and agentic AI to strengthen statistical programming and elevate analytical insight generation.
Requirements
- Experience influencing program-level strategy across multiple studies or indications.
- Experience mentoring team members and overseeing CRO/vendor deliverables.
Skills
- Experience supporting clinical development and regulatory submissions in a pharma/biotech or CRO setting.
- Hands-on experience with CDISC standards (SDTM, ADaM) and integration with exploratory analytics.
- Experience working with diverse data types (clinical, biomarker, or real-world data) and data engineering pipeline development.
- Experience with reproducible research practices (e.g., version control, structured workflows).
- Ability to analyze complex datasets and translate findings into actionable insights.
- Strong communication and collaboration skills across technical and non-technical stakeholders.
- Detail-oriented with a strong commitment to quality and accuracy.
- Therapeutic experience in autoimmune/immunology is a plus.
